North Penn Legal Services (NPLS); is a non-profit, 501(c)3 corporation funded in large part by the Legal Services Corporation and the Commonwealth of Pennsylvania to provide free legal help to low income persons. North Penn Legal Services is staffed by 30 attorneys and 18 paralegals working out of 12 offices. Advocates provide representation on a broad range of civil matters including custody, housing, SSI, bankruptcy, consumer, and protection from abuse. In addition to direct representation, clients are also helped through telephone advice, pro bono and Judicare attorneys, pro se packets and self-help clinics.
